DISCLAIMER; Don't directly follow these steps, these are bits taken from the Plaillect guide
RedNand; A copy of your systems OS hidden in your SD card
SysNand: your normal system OS

When you initially make a RedNand, all your data is cloned to it (From SysNand) and from there you would format SysNand to unlink the Nands. Then from there you would update RedNand to 10.7 while keeping SysNand on 9.2. Then you make backups of both SysNand and RedNand. then you go on to format RedNand twice, then downgrade it to 2.1. Then using OTP Helper, it clones your RedNand to SysNand. From there, you use Spider to launch OTPHelper once more, Dump your OTP, then restore your SysNand backup. Then you prep to install A9LH+Luma3DS/Cakes, install A9LH, then use the A9LH version of Decrypt9 to restore your EmuNand backup to SysNand while keeping A9LH

If this confuses you, just know you'll be fine if you follow the guide word for word
